Job Title: Construction Engineering Technician

Unified Business Technologies is seeking a highly skilled Construction Engineering Technician to join our team. As a key member of our construction team, you will be responsible for ensuring the quality and safety of our construction projects.

Responsibilities:
  • Coordinate and manage construction quality management programs for assigned projects.
  • Provide recommendations for approval of contractor quality control plans.
  • Attend quality control, preparatory, and initial meetings, and monitor three-phase checklists for accuracy and thoroughness.
  • Validate quantity, condition, and approval of materials on site prior to government issuing invoice payments.
  • Coordinate support to review and witness successful testing and commissioning/certification of critical systems.
  • Assure quality workmanship in accordance with specifications and industry standards.
  • Perform cursory review of Activity Hazard Analyses (AHAs) and ensure compliance with safety and health requirements.
  • Support extensive contact with key construction contractor representatives to promote partnering and cooperation.
  • Coordinate temporary utility and communication hook-ups, utility outages, and road closures.
  • Support the review/approval of all government-approved technical and administrative submittals.
  • Investigate engineering problems that may arise on construction contracts.
  • Support the close-out process, including delivery of as-built drawings, warranties, and spare parts turnover.
Requirements:
  • A minimum of 5 years of verified experience as a Quality Control Manager or Superintendent working for General Contractors on NAVFAC or U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(ACOE) projects.
  • OR 10 years of verified foreman experience in one or more of the following trades: Concrete, Mechanical, Electrical, Masonry, or Plumbing.
  • At least 20% of the Engineering Technician support shall be in the Mechanical HVAC/Controls area of expertise.
  • Must successfully complete the eight (8) hour class titled Construction Quality Management for Contractors course associated with the ACOE.
